Alexander Hamilton Bullock (1816-1882) graduated from Amherst College in 1836 and remained loyal to the College, serving on the Board of Trustees for many years. He studied law with Emory Washburn at Harvard, and in 1841 began to practice in Worcester, Mass. Long interested in politics, he served several terms in the Massachusetts state legislature. In 1859, Bullock was elected mayor of Worcester and from 1866-1869 served as governor of Massachusetts.
